Marshall County's estimated 2026 population is 8,808 with a growth rate of 0.11% in the past year according to the most recent United States census data. Marshall County is the 73rd largest county in Minnesota. The 2010 population was 9,440 and has seen a growth of -6.69% since that time.

The racial composition of Marshall County includes 91.77% White, and smaller percentages for other race, Black or African American, Asian, Native American and multiracial populations.
Race | Population | Percentage (of total) |
|---|---|---|
| White | 8,176 | 91.77% |
| Two or more races | 528 | 5.93% |
| Other race | 120 | 1.35% |
| Black or African American | 33 | 0.37% |
| Asian | 30 | 0.34% |
| Native American | 22 | 0.25% |
Marshall County's average per capita income is $52,261. Household income levels show a median of $72,543. The poverty rate stands at 8.3%.
Name | Median | Mean |
|---|---|---|
| Married Families | $102,574 | - |
| Families | $93,623 | $103,793 |
| Households | $72,543 | $86,673 |
| Non Families | $46,250 | $55,426 |
